Output 1391642b8d1a05c17e1b54098b1253dcd03cd539e0ad7e9d45d0353677f01fcc:0

value
25151760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af099a0bd341c6fa3adff174ff1a341363285481 OP_EQUAL
address
3HeXgFjeKP38vUJNgZLiGxmL3VR8cU5ARD
transaction
1391642b8d1a05c17e1b54098b1253dcd03cd539e0ad7e9d45d0353677f01fcc